Printing HTML Format Internet Business Forms
If you are using the default Internet Explorer Printer Page settings, you may have trouble printing Internet forms. If some parts of the form do not print, go to "Tools/Internet Options/Advanced/Printing" in your browser and check ON the option:
Print Background Colors and Images
The forms may also be cut off on an edge, or spill over to an extra page, or have too much white space in the margins. These problems can be corrected by changing your "Page Setup" values. These settings can be changed by clicking the "File/Page Setup" menu in your browser. The following values are best for printing HTML Formatted Internet forms:
Page Headers Off (Cleared)
Page Footers Off (Cleared)
Page Margins = .25" for Left, Right, Top, and Bottom
NOTE: The AOL browser reads your Printer Page settings from the registry. You must open an Internet Explorer browser to change these settings.
